Mildred G Jones 1907 - 1961

Mildred G Jones was born on September 5, 1907, and died at age 54 years old on December 5, 1961. Mildred Jones was buried at Baltimore National Cemetery Section K Site 452 5501 Frederick Avenue, in Baltimore, Md. Did you know?
In 1907, in the year that Mildred G Jones was born, radiometric dating, a recently discovered technology that could date rocks, found that the earth was 2.2 billion years old which was dramatically older than previously thought. Later refinements and advancements in science would date the age of the earth at over 4.5 billion years.
Did you know?
In 1912, at the age of only 5 years old, Mildred was alive when New Mexico became the 47th state of the Union in January. Previously a province of Mexico, then a territory of the United States and mostly populated by Native Americans and Mexicans, once it became a U.S. territory it was increasingly colonized by European-American settlers. Its population was over 327,000 when it became a state.
